Product Description

Title: If Cats Could Fly...

Author: Robert Westall

Illustrator: Tony Ross

Format: Hardcover / Hardback

Edition: Large Print Edition (A Lythway Book)

Publisher: Chivers Press, Bath (by arrangement with Reed International Books Ltd)

Publication Year: 1992

ISBN-10: 0-7451-1639-6

ISBN-13: 9780745116396

\u200BAbout the Book

\u200BA wonderful, imaginative tale by acclaimed author Robert Westall, beautifully brought to life with illustrations by Tony Ross. This specific copy is a rare Large Print hardcover edition published in 1992 by Chivers Press. Perfect for young readers, collectors of Robert Westall's work, or those who prefer easy-to-read large text.

\u200BSynopsis:

Mel the cat had always wanted to fly, and Geoff the cat had always wanted to understand how the universe worked. Their wishes are granted one evening when two space creatures, Grok and Klek, make an unauthorised visit to planet Earth...
